What Makes Kitchen Cabinet Paint Different From Regular Wall Paint?

Cabinet paint formulations contain higher concentrations of acrylic resins and specialized binders designed to withstand the mechanical stress of daily use. Standard wall paint lacks the adhesion strength and flexibility required for surfaces that experience constant opening, closing, and handling. The molecular composition of cabinet paints includes cross-linking polymers that cure into a harder, more durable surface compared to flat or eggshell wall paints.

These formulations resist moisture penetration, prevent bacterial growth, and maintain structural integrity when exposed to kitchen cleaners containing ammonia or bleach. Cabinet-specific paints also incorporate leveling agents that reduce brush marks and create smoother finishes essential for close inspection distances typical in kitchen environments.

Bio-based and low-VOC formulations have expanded the market for environmentally conscious renovations. Research by Teacă et al. (2019), published in BioResources, confirms that natural bio-based coating products offer effective protection for wood structures as renewable alternatives to traditional coating systems, with comparable durability under surface stress.

How Do VOC Emissions Impact Indoor Air Quality in Kitchen Spaces?

VOC emissions from cabinet paint affect indoor air quality, and traditional alkyd paints release the highest concentrations during the first several days after application. These emissions include toluene, xylene, and other aromatic compounds that require adequate air exchange to maintain safe exposure levels. Headaches, respiratory irritation, and other acute symptoms are documented responses in sensitive individuals during and after application.

Sherzad, M. and Jung, C. (2022), published in Frontiers in Built Environment (Vol. 8), found that surface finish methods and retention periods directly affect VOC and formaldehyde emissions from furniture materials, and that these indoor air pollutants cause Sick Building Syndrome symptoms, including headaches, nausea, and loss of concentration. The study also found that applying a paint finish reduces total VOC emissions compared to unfinished composite materials.

The Centers for Disease Control and Prevention (ATSDR) identifies formaldehyde exposure in homes as a documented health concern requiring proper ventilation and product selection.

Low-VOC and zero-VOC water-based acrylic formulations provide comparable durability while emitting substantially fewer VOCs than solvent-based alternatives, making them the preferred choice for occupied homes during kitchen renovation projects.

Which Paint Brands Perform Best for Kitchen Cabinets?

Sherwin-Williams ProClassic and Benjamin Moore Advance are the two formulations professional contractors most consistently select for kitchen cabinet applications. Both are water-based alkyd alternatives that provide oil-like leveling properties while maintaining low VOC emissions and easier cleanup. Independent testing consistently shows performance advantages for these tier-one formulations across adhesion, chemical resistance, and finish consistency.

Paint BrandDurability RatingVOC Content (g/L)Coverage (sq ft/gallon)Price (per gallon, 2025)
Sherwin Williams ProClassicExcellent50–100350–400~$79.99
Benjamin Moore AdvanceExcellent50–75375–425$55–$70
Behr Alkyd EnamelVery Good350–450400–450$45–$65
General Finishes Milk PaintGood0–10150–200$35–$45

Note on Behr Alkyd Enamel: This product carries a high VOC load (350–450 g/L), which is inconsistent with low-VOC application environments. It performs well on durability metrics but requires strong ventilation during application and curing. It is not appropriate for occupied homes without full kitchen ventilation.

Warranty coverage varies between manufacturers. Premium brands offer longer performance guarantees and fewer contractor callback issues compared to standard formulations, translating to measurable cost savings over project lifecycles.

What Paint Finish Provides the Best Balance of Durability and Appearance?

Semi-gloss finishes deliver the optimal combination of durability and cleanability for kitchen cabinet applications. The higher resin content in semi-gloss formulations creates a denser surface structure that resists moisture penetration and bacterial adhesion. Semi-gloss reflects more incident light than satin under identical conditions, which factors into how under-cabinet LED lighting interacts with the surface.

Satin finishes balance durability and aesthetic appeal. Satin provides substantial cleanability benefits while reducing the reflective qualities that highlight surface imperfections or brush marks. Professional applications of satin finishes require more careful surface preparation and application technique to achieve a uniform appearance.

Eggshell finishes lack sufficient durability for cabinet use in active kitchens. The lower resin content results in increased porosity and reduced resistance to the cleaning protocols required for maintaining sanitary kitchen environments. Eggshell is appropriate for walls, not cabinetry.

For custom kitchen cabinets in luxury renovations, semi-gloss applied via professional spray equipment produces the most consistent factory-grade result, with uniform coating thickness across raised panel, inset, and shaker door profiles.

How Much Does Cabinet Painting Cost: Professional vs. DIY?

Professional cabinet painting in Florida costs $30–$60 per linear foot, with full kitchen projects ranging from $2,000 to $6,500. These figures, confirmed by Angi data for Tampa and Orlando markets (2025–2026), include surface preparation, primer application, two finish coats, hardware reinstallation, and workmanship warranty. Spray-applied finishes run $40–$100 per linear foot due to additional masking and setup.

DIY cabinet painting projects require $200–$600 in materials and supplies, including primer, paint, brushes or foam rollers, drop cloths, and ventilation fans. Time investment runs 30–60 hours spread across multiple weeks to allow proper curing between coats.

Long-term lifecycle cost favors a professional application. Professionally sprayed cabinets last 10–15 years before requiring refinishing. DIY projects require touch-ups or full refinishing sooner due to application technique variations and surface preparation differences.

For homeowners weighing the investment, professional kitchen cabinet painting eliminates the equipment investment, controls curing conditions, and carries a workmanship warranty that DIY projects cannot match. In Florida’s high-humidity environment, professional surface preparation is especially important; humidity above 70% during application causes poor adhesion, extended curing times, and potential moisture entrapment within the coating system.

Can chalk paint hold up on kitchen cabinets in Florida’s humidity?

Chalk paint struggles in Florida’s humidity without proper sealing. It requires wax or polyurethane topcoats to resist moisture absorption and staining. Unsealed chalk paint can deteriorate quickly in high-moisture environments. For kitchens exposed to steam and humidity, traditional cabinet-grade paints are a more reliable choice for durability.

Does dark paint color shorten cabinet paint life?

Yes, dark paint colors fade more quickly than lighter shades. Neutral tones, such as whites, grays, and warm beiges, offer better color stability under kitchen lighting and cleaning routines. If you choose a dark color, opt for a high-quality formulation and a semi-gloss finish to slow fading.

Is it better to repaint or replace cabinets?

Repainting is a viable option if the cabinet boxes are structurally sound. However, warped doors, delaminating veneer, or broken face frames need repair or replacement first. In many Florida kitchens, professional repainting can enhance resale value at a fraction of the cost of full cabinet replacement.

How long before painted cabinets reach full hardness?

Cabinet paint surfaces feel dry within 24–48 hours but reach full cure in 3–4 weeks, depending on temperature and humidity. Avoid heavy use, stacking items inside, or scrubbing during the first two weeks. Full chemical and mechanical hardness develops over the complete curing period.

Do I need primer before painting cabinets?

Yes, primer is necessary for proper adhesion and long-term durability. High-adhesion bonding primers create the best foundation for topcoat performance. For challenging surfaces, oil-based primers provide superior adhesion. The substrate material is the key factor in primer selection, rather than the type of topcoat.

What is the best way to avoid brush marks?

Using a professional spray application completely eliminates brush marks. For brush or roller applications, adding a conditioner like Floetrol for water-based paints improves leveling. Additionally, light sanding with 320-grit sandpaper between coats can help remove minor imperfections before applying the final coat.
